Five years in, what do SEC fans think about Missouri and Texas A&M?
https://www.teamspeedkills.com/2017/...-retrospective
Five years in, what do SEC fans think about Missouri and Texas A&M? by RobertONeill We got a mixed bag of responses here. On July 1, 2012, the SEC officially welcomed the Missouri Tigers and Texas A&M Aggies to the conference from the Big 12. What do fans of the conference think of the two? We posed the question on our Twitter account this afternoon. You can check out some of the responses we got right here!
(They continue, click the link) The overwhelming indifference/despising of Mizzou is kind of weird. I mean, they’ve been to Atlanta twice! That’s pretty good. While Missouri, as a state, is far more midwest than south, Mizzou’s a perfectly fine SEC fit. I also went to Mizzou for the final year of the Big 12 and, thus, the transition to the SEC. It takes time to fit in to a new conference, especially one with the heritage of the SEC, but Mizzou will be fine. |

Five years in, my take is:
Missouri had to make the move for long-term stability and financial health. The continued instability of the Big 12 just hammers that home. They don't have to worry about playing musical chairs the next time this happens, which seems inevitable. I still would far prefer the Big 10 to the SEC because of culture and because I would rather not have to regularly associate with Tennessee/Alabama/Mississippi/Louisiana people.
